Q: Is 2,166,714 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,166,714 is a composite number.

Why is 2,166,714 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,166,714 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 11 18 22 31 33 62 66 93 99 186 198 279 341 353 558 682 706 1,023 1,059 2,046 2,118 3,069 3,177 3,883 6,138 6,354 7,766 10,943 11,649 21,886 23,298 32,829 34,947 65,658 69,894 98,487 120,373 196,974 240,746 361,119 722,238 1,083,357 and 2,166,714, with no remainder.

Since 2,166,714 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,166,714, it is a composite number.
